Suunto 7 to pick up better sleep, health tracking soon on top of its Wear OS core – 9to5Google
An update coming to Suunto 7 in mid-April will bring better health and sleep tracking to the high-end fitness-focused Wear OS smartwatch.

Despite having Google Fit on board, health tracking is currently one of the biggest weaknesses of Google’s Wear OS platform. The Suunto 7, however, uses its own apps to build on top of Wear OS in this area, and in a coming update, the watch will be getting even better at health and sleep tracking.
Set to roll out on April 19, the next update for Suunto 7 will bring “new features and performance improvements” to the Wear OS device. Most notably, these include some additional health tracking features….
